Post subject: [gentoo-user] Update of kdelibs caused problems
Archived from groups: linux>gentoo>user (more info?)

Hi all,
I updated my kdelibs-3.2.3 to kdelibs-3.2.3-r1 today and discovered that my
mouse clicks were not recognised. The first sign was logging in when I could
not select my user name. I entered the details manually and kde started but
although I could move the mouse around I could not select anything with
either mouse button.
I have now reinstalled kdelibs-3.2.3 and all is well again.
I will raise a bug if it hasn't been done already
